Leveraging Family Intervention Laws for Maximum Impact
Family intervention is a cornerstone in addressing addiction through legal frameworks, providing an avenue for concerned relatives to play an active role in initiating recovery. In Florida, family intervention laws amplify the effectiveness of the Marchman Act, enabling family members to petition courts for involuntary treatment when a loved one refuses help.
This legal provision empowers families, enabling them to transform their concerns into actionable plans supported by the court system. By facilitating structured interventions, these laws ensure that individuals resisting treatment can be safely and temporarily placed in supervised care, safeguarding their well-being and paving the way for recovery.
